Simplify the Selling Process with a Real Estate Agent

If you're interested in putting your house up for sale, you first need to decide if you're going to sell the house on your own or if you want the help of a real estate agent. Some people do sell their homes without any assistance, but working with an agent simplifies the entire process for the seller. In this blog, you'll learn why it's a good choice to speak with an agent to list your house. We aren't connected to the real estate industry, but we have learned the importance of having an agent by our side. The articles you'll read on this site will explain the duties of an agent, such as advertising the property, filing the paperwork and staging the home. The expertise of a real estate agent can make this process more profitable and less stressful for sellers.

If you want to sell your house, you probably cannot list it today. Why? Because you likely need to do some things first. If you're not sure what you need to do before listing the house, you can ask a selling agent. The agent might recommend completing the following three steps. Staging the Property One of the most frequent steps that homeowners complete before listing their homes is staging. Staging is something you can describe as preparing a house in ways that increase its appeal and attractiveness to the general buyer pool. Read More …
